What this chapter covers

This chapter covers umbrellas, sun umbrellas, walking-sticks, seat-sticks, whips, riding crops and their parts. Walking-stick umbrellas, garden umbrellas and similar umbrellas also belong here. The parts heading (66.03) does not cover parts, trimmings or accessories of textile materials, nor sheaths, covers, tassels and umbrella cases of any material; even when presented with the umbrella or stick, they are classified separately unless fitted to it.
